  • Abstract
    Stirling engine is an external combustion engine that can successively replace conventional fuel by means of alternative fuel (low grade fuel or renewable energy such solar thermal energy) for power generation. The proposed system improves the total output by maximum utilization of available photovoltaic output and maximum utilization of the duration for which solar power is available based on fuzzy logic.
